Forum: Close Combat 5: Invasion Normandy Posted: Thu Jan 08, 2009 3:28 am Subject: Unit Strength and a few other questions |
To get that information, you can get an editor called QClone and open the gun file. It contains information about all the weapons in the game, including parametres such as range, damage, weight, etc. The armour information can be found in the vehicles file. |
